US Club Rankings (softball) logoThe US Club Rankings has released its 2014 Preseason 18U Fastpitch Team Rankings on its website: Click Here.

The So Cal Athletics-Richardson earn the No. 1 spot for the third consecutive year followed by Firecrackers – Rico at No. 2.

Interestingly, all of the top 10 below will take the field in the June 20-22 event put on in Los Alamitos, Calif. by the A’s organization called the “So Cal A’s Invitational.”  This will be a great way to see head-to-head how the elite teams here stack up!

How it works:

The US Club Rankings has been recognized by many of the top clubs in the country as the premier rankings system for girls’ fastpitch softball.  Created in 2011, the poll uses a unique formula that combines three components: Top Programs Poll, National Point System (NPS), and College Point Index (CPI).

Top Programs Poll is a subjective vote sent to over 2,000 fastpitch teams from across the country.  Coaches vote on who they believe are the top teams.

National Point System (NPS) is an objective ranking based upon a cumulative point total recognizing results from a selected national tournaments each year.  These events are from multiple organizations including Premier, Triple Crown, ASA, and others.

College Placement Index (CPI) is an objective poll totaling the number of signed college players on the current roster and the roster from the past four years.

Each point value associated with the three components is weighted and re-calculated into the Blended Rankings. By combining the three separate systems into the Blended Ranking it allows for teams to be ranked based upon a subjective poll which is voted on by club coaches, and two rankings based upon objective criteria or points systems.
